Full breach record for Hy LaBonne & Sons, Inc.

Hy LaBonne & Sons, Inc. reported an external system breach (hacking) on October 20, 2025, discovered on March 16, 2026. The incident affected 18 Maine residents, involving unauthorized access to files containing names and other personal identifiers. The company engaged cybersecurity specialists, notified law enforcement, and provided 24 months of credit monitoring via Experian.
